+ o Minor bugfixes (directory permissions):
+ - When a user requests a group-readable DataDirectory, give it to
+ them. Previously, when the DataDirectory and the CacheDirectory
+ were the same, the default setting (0) for
+ CacheDirectoryGroupReadable would always override the setting for
+ DataDirectoryGroupReadable. Fixes bug 26913; bugfix on
+ 0.3.3.1-alpha.

-[[CacheDirectoryGroupReadable]] **CacheDirectoryGroupReadable** **0**|**1**::
+[[CacheDirectoryGroupReadable]] **CacheDirectoryGroupReadable** **0**|**1**|**auto**::
If this option is set to 0, don't allow the filesystem group to read the
CacheDirectory. If the option is set to 1, make the CacheDirectory readable
- by the default GID. (Default: 0)
+ by the default GID. If the option is "auto", then we use the
+ setting for DataDirectoryGroupReadable when the CacheDirectory is the
+ same as the DataDirectory, and 0 otherwise. (Default: auto)

+
+ /* We need to handle the group-readable flag for the cache directory
+ * specially, since the directory defaults to being the same as the
+ * DataDirectory. */
+ int cache_dir_group_readable;
+ if (options->CacheDirectoryGroupReadable != -1) {
+ /* If the user specified a value, use their setting */
+ cache_dir_group_readable = options->CacheDirectoryGroupReadable;
+ } else if (!strcmp(options->CacheDirectory, options->DataDirectory)) {
+ /* If the user left the value as "auto", and the cache is the same as the
+ * datadirectory, use the datadirectory setting.
+ */
+ cache_dir_group_readable = options->DataDirectoryGroupReadable;
+ } else {
+ /* Otherwise, "auto" means "not group readable". */
+ cache_dir_group_readable = 0;
+ }
